arojas created this revision. arojas added a reviewer: apol. Restricted Application added a project: Plasma. Restricted Application added a subscriber: plasma-devel. arojas requested review of this revision.
REVISION SUMMARY Look for the distro name in /etc/os-release and /usr/lib/os-release instead of relying on the external lsb-release tool, which may not be installed on the system (it is not in Arch by default). The lsb-release method is kept as a fallback. TEST PLAN Distro name is displayed correctly in the sources list in Arch Linux without lsb-release installed REPOSITORY R134 Discover Software Store REVISION DETAIL https://phabricator.kde.org/D9960 AFFECTED FILES libdiscover/backends/PackageKitBackend/PackageKitBackend.cpp To: arojas, apol Cc: plasma-devel, ZrenBot, progwolff,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art